The intricate dance of our internal chemistry orchestrates every aspect of our experience. Hormones, these molecular messengers, direct cellular processes, influencing everything from muscle synthesis to neural plasticity. When these finely tuned systems drift from their optimal ranges, performance diminishes across the board.
Testosterone levels, for instance, typically decrease by about one percent each year following a man’s third decade. This reduction affects more than libido; it impacts bone density, muscle mass, mood stability, and cognitive function. Women experience analogous shifts, with perimenopause and menopause marking significant hormonal transitions that profoundly alter vitality and health trajectory.

Hormone Optimization ∞ Restoring Foundational Strength
Hormone Replacement Therapy (HRT) transcends simple symptom management. It involves restoring key hormones to youthful, physiological levels, thereby re-establishing robust internal signaling. For men, Testosterone Replacement Therapy (TRT) meticulously recalibrates the endocrine system, influencing gene expression that governs muscle protein synthesis, bone mineral density, and neurocognitive function. Women benefit from targeted estrogen and progesterone optimization, supporting bone health, cardiovascular function, and cognitive clarity. The goal centers on restoring the body’s innate capacity for self-repair and high function.
- Testosterone ∞ Enhances muscle mass, reduces body fat, improves bone density, supports cognitive acuity.
- Estrogen ∞ Protects cardiovascular health, maintains bone integrity, supports skin elasticity and cognitive function.
- Progesterone ∞ Promotes balanced mood, aids sleep quality, contributes to bone health.

Peptide Science ∞ Directing Cellular Intelligence
Peptides, short chains of amino acids, function as intelligent signaling molecules. They provide precise instructions to cellular architects, directing specific biological processes. Growth Hormone Releasing Hormones (GHRH) such as Sermorelin, for example, stimulate the pituitary gland to increase its natural output of growth hormone. This amplifies recovery, enhances body composition, and deepens sleep architecture. Other peptides target inflammation, accelerate tissue repair, or improve cognitive pathways. They offer a highly specific, low-side-effect pathway to biological enhancement.
